Description
Crossfield Technology LLC proposes to develop an innovative implementation of HOST hardware that incorporates HOST-defined 6U electrical profiles and interfaces with the addition of an electrical and optical System Communications Transmission Interface (SCTI) in the Data Plane. To implement this architecture, Crossfield will develop HOST payload modules, a HOST switch module, a HOST Power Supply Module (PSM), and an ultra-high-speed backplane with VITA 66/67 support in the P5/P6 positions. The payload modules include a Field Programmable Gate Array (FPGA) System-on-Chip (SoC) with VITA 57.4 FPGA Mezzanine Card Plus (FMC+) slots and a Nonvolatile Memory Express (NVMe) Solid State Disk (SSD) that will be revised to support the HOST specified interfaces and protocols (HOST-SS).
